![css怎么使同一行的字体格式不一样,第1张 css怎么使同一行的字体格式不一样,第1张](/aiimages/css%E6%80%8E%E4%B9%88%E4%BD%BF%E5%90%8C%E4%B8%80%E8%A1%8C%E7%9A%84%E5%AD%97%E4%BD%93%E6%A0%BC%E5%BC%8F%E4%B8%8D%E4%B8%80%E6%A0%B7.png)
css使同一行的字体格式不一样可利用span标签将需要改变格式的文字包裹起来,语法为指定文字。利用选择器选中指定的span标签元素,并设置不同的样式即可,语法为span对象{css属性,属性值。}。设置两个CSS样式,如.font_cn{font-family : 宋体} .font_en{font-family : Arial,Tahoma,Verdana} 然后<span class="font_cn">中文字体</span><span class="font_en">英文字体</span>或者 <div class="font_cn">英文字体</div><div class="font_en">英文字体</div>
使用行内样式span,这样可以保证文字不换行,然后再单独定义span样式文字字体号;
如:
<style>
.aa{ font-family:"微软雅黑"font-size:18pxcolor:#333333}
.aa span{ font-family:Arialfont-size:12pxcolor:#990000}
</style>
<div class="aa">中文字体号和颜色<span>This english</span></div>
效果如下图